Transaction 686003b0641f2923fa1968003759f0074079b45e98afc61570af1604724c2ea9

1 Input
2 Outputs
  • 686003b0641f2923fa1968003759f0074079b45e98afc61570af1604724c2ea9:0
  • value  168928371
    address  3PeynKiXbyQMK67GNgVuBheHynXoW8Yqgo
  • 686003b0641f2923fa1968003759f0074079b45e98afc61570af1604724c2ea9:1
  • value  17456900
    address  1J5FEfyF1T7vyE7EoocKQju1CvX5TRsxy9